ATHENS, Ga., March 20 -- The University of Georgia issued the following news release:
The sound of ripping envelopes echoed through George Hall at noon on Friday, March 20, as fourth-year students at the Augusta University/University of Georgia Medical Partnership opened their Match Day letters.
Inside each envelope was a personal letter revealing where the student would be pursuing their postgraduate medical education.
"This is our 13th Match Day at the Medical Partnership. We are so proud of this class, and I'm happy to say that we have a 97% match rate this year.
